Liverpool International Tennis Tournament 2021 - Part 2

THIS is Part 2 of our coverage of the fantastic Liverpool International Tennis Tournament, that was held within the Liverpool Cricket Club, over 19 August to 20 August 2021. We would love to know what you thought of this event. In a statement sent out this week, the Liverpool International Tennis Tournament said:- "​​​​​​​Travel restrictions did have an impact on this year's tournament, but wow...! What a great couple of days we had last week at the Liverpool International Tennis Tournament. It took a lot of work from a lot of amazing people to pull the event together but we are so glad we did. General admission tickets were a sell out and a fun time was had by all in corporate hospitality. We are hopeful Covid19 will not be a problem next year and we will be able to have a full international line up once again. But what we lacked in International players, we made up for with the talented British tennis players, who stole the show! Now we can't wait to 2022 and our 20th event. We also had the 1st mixed doubles this year, with a special Lancashire V Cheshire match..."
